Post by: tonyg on 07 December 2009, 10:57
As always with a freshly repaired engine it could be potential big trouble £££'s wise, if it was repaired and then ran for a year and still going strong then fair enough but i'm always dubious when someone goes to the massive expense of rebuilding and engine then puts the car up for sale as i get the feeling someones off loading their head ache to some poor cnut who thinks he's getting a bargain....
But obviously on the other hand it could be a minter but thats the risk you take hence the low price...
